wiki:linux/rsync

Version 3 (modified by yuna, 7 years ago) (diff)

--

rsync

$ rsync -PSavz --delete -e "ssh -i ~/.ssh/mirror_data"  ~/data mirror@remote:.

オプション

  • P: 転送を中断した場合、ファイルを保持(--partial)、進捗情報を表示(--progress)
  • S: sparseファイルのコピーを効率化する。
  • a: アーカイブモード。ユーザやパーミッションなどを同じにしてミラー
  • v: verbose。詳細なログ表示
  • z: 圧縮
  • delete: srcからファイルが削除された場合、同期先のファイルも削除する